Wenzel Contracting Salary

As of July 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Wenzel Contracting in the United States is $83,593.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$40. Salaries at Wenzel Contracting typically range from $73,638 to $94,332 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Wenzel Contracting
John F. & John P. Wenzel Contractors, Inc. is a site contractor that provides the highest quality of construction services. Since our establishment in 1942, Wenzel has grown to become one of the major commercial heavy highway contractors in the Southern Tier of New York and the Northern Tier of Pennsylvania. What Is the Cost of Living Near Binghamton?

Understanding the cost of living near Binghamton is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Wenzel Contracting.
Binghamton's Cost of Living Index is approximately 83.5 (16.5% less expensive than US average; 33.2% less than NY average). Southern Tier city (Binghamton Univ.), affordable. BC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Wenzel Contracting, consider these typical monthly expenses:
